Get ready to jam at SC State Museum
It’s great when a good night out gets even better.
Tuesday, the S.C. State Museum’s Second Shift Twosdays will feature a bluegrass jam session with members of the South Carolina Bluegrass and Traditional Music Association.
The public is invited to bring their acoustic instruments and jam out with group members. The session will be held from 6-8 p.m.
Tuesday’s bluegrass session is just one of several special events that are part of the weekly Second Shift Twosdays.
Guests can explore the evening sky in the observatory, catch “Rio: The 4D Experience” in the 4D theater, and have some “Laser Fun” in the planetarium.
General admission is two for $10 starting at 5 p.m. Second Shift Twosdays runs through 10 p.m.
The museum is at 301 Gervais St. in the Vista.
